Output 88890fb3c3030c5452351d43ad9db27d8b07d53f1fe4e7df68470f644cbf4fc7:29

value
46286
script pubkey
OP_0 OP_PUSHBYTES_20 b6778ee63d8c0a578d9ecb7aed7bc2d32c182ea9
address
bc1qkemcae3a3s990rv7edaw677z6vkpst4fk6n94u
transaction
88890fb3c3030c5452351d43ad9db27d8b07d53f1fe4e7df68470f644cbf4fc7
spent
true